Canaletto (Italian kanaˈlɛtto) [Click for IPA pronunciation guide]
 
n
original name Giovanni Antonio Canale. 1697--1768, Italian painter and etcher, noted particularly for his highly detailed paintings of cities, esp Venice, which are marked by strong contrasts of light and shade
